I. Practice Management & Business:
These podcasts focus on the business aspects of running a successful dental practice, covering topics like marketing, finance, team management, and operational efficiency.
- AADOM Radio: This podcast is a must-listen for dental office managers. It offers practical advice and insights on efficient systems, work-life balance, and staying updated on AADOM news. The focus on practical applications makes this podcast incredibly valuable for improving daily operations.
- Dental Marketing Theory – A Podcast by Gary Bird: Gary Bird's podcast dives deep into the theoretical foundations of dental marketing, providing a structured approach to building a strong brand and attracting new patients. The high-quality production and expert guests make it a top choice for strategic marketing.
- Dentalpreneur: Hosted by Dr. Costes, this podcast emphasizes the intersection of clinical skills and business acumen. It provides a holistic approach to practice growth, encouraging a balanced lifestyle to prevent burnout. The focus on personal and professional development is particularly valuable.
- Dentistry Uncensored: Dr. Howard Farran's candid and humorous approach to discussing dental economics and practice management makes this podcast highly engaging. The diverse range of guests offers multiple perspectives on navigating the complexities of the dental industry.
- Investment Grade Practices: This podcast focuses on strategies for enhancing practice value, balancing patient satisfaction with financial success. It explores clinical efficiency and business tactics, offering practical advice for sustainable and profitable growth.
- Nifty Thrifty Dentists Podcast: This podcast offers practical and affordable strategies for practice management, focusing on cost-effective solutions without compromising quality. This is ideal for dentists looking to maximize their financial returns while maintaining a successful practice.
- Bulletproof Dental Practice: With hosts Dr. Peter Boulden and Dr. Craig Spodak, this podcast provides actionable advice on growing practices and staying ahead in the ever-changing dental landscape. The emphasis on marketing, systems, and leadership is a significant advantage.
- Provide: The Path to Owning It: This podcast is tailored to dental professionals aspiring to practice ownership. It offers valuable insights into the challenges and rewards of owning a practice, from patient retention to legal considerations. The practical tools and inspirational stories are highly beneficial for entrepreneurs.
- The Productive Dentist Podcast: This podcast offers practical strategies for enhancing practice management, focusing on productivity and financial planning without sacrificing patient care. The incorporation of leading-edge dental technology discussions adds significant value.
- Dental Drill Bits: Sandy Pardue's extensive experience in practice management makes this podcast an invaluable resource. Her energetic style and practical advice make complex topics easily digestible, making this podcast a perfect fit for both new and experienced dentists.
II. Clinical Techniques & Technology:
These podcasts delve into the latest clinical advancements, technologies, and techniques in dentistry, focusing on enhancing patient care and clinical efficiency.
- AAID Podcast: Hosted by Dr. Daniel Domingue and Dr. Justin Moody, this podcast explores the world of implant dentistry comprehensively. It covers cutting-edge techniques, technologies, practice management, and patient care strategies, making it a valuable resource for implant dentists of all experience levels.
- Best Practices Show with Kirk Behrendt: Kirk Behrendt's engaging style and expertise make complex topics accessible and interesting. The focus on practical strategies and community building makes this podcast an essential resource for enhancing clinical skills.
- Full Arch Advantage: This podcast is specifically designed for dental professionals specializing in implants, offering valuable insights and practical tips on handling full-arch cases.
- Innovation in Dentistry: This podcast focuses on the future of dentistry, exploring emerging technologies and their impact on patient care. It’s a great podcast for dentists who want to stay at the forefront of innovation.
- Protrusive Dental Podcast: Dr. Jaz Gulati hosts this podcast, which covers various aspects of dentistry, including clinical techniques, digital dentistry, and legal issues. The blend of practical advice and real-world challenges makes this a highly relevant resource.
- Dentists in the Know (DINKS): This podcast provides convenient access to the latest industry updates, focusing on clinical advancements, innovative technologies, and market dynamics.
III. Specialized Niches:
These podcasts cater to specific areas within the dental profession, offering specialized knowledge and insights.
- A Tale of Two Hygienists: This podcast is dedicated to dental hygienists, offering practical advice and insights into their professional experiences. The focus on practical application is particularly helpful.
- Mommy Dentists in Business: This podcast offers a unique perspective for working mothers in the dental profession, addressing the challenges of balancing professional and personal life.
IV. Personal Development & Well-being:
These podcasts prioritize the mental and emotional well-being of dental professionals, offering strategies for stress management, work-life balance, and personal growth.
- The Authentic Dentist: This podcast encourages personal and professional growth, fostering community among dental professionals. It features inspirational stories and expert insights, covering topics relevant to all career stages.
- The Patient First Podcast: This podcast highlights the importance of patient-centered care, emphasizing the connection between clinical excellence and empathetic relationships. It’s a great resource for dentists who prioritize creating a positive patient experience.
- The Stress-Free Dentist Show: Hosted by Dr. Block, this podcast focuses on stress management and mental well-being in the demanding dental profession. The practical strategies and expert insights are highly valuable for maintaining a balanced career.
- Contrary to Ordinary: This podcast emphasizes innovation and success by featuring industry thought leaders and outside innovators. It encourages creative thinking and the adoption of new technologies.
V. Community & Networking:
These podcasts foster a sense of community and provide opportunities for collaboration among dental professionals.
- The Raving Patients Podcast: This podcast focuses on reputation management, offering insights into building a positive digital presence and utilizing patient reviews to improve the practice.
- The Very Dental Podcast Network: This network offers a wide range of discussions and perspectives, covering topics relevant to dental professionals of all experience levels. The focus on community building is a significant strength.
- Everyday Practices Podcast: This podcast promotes a strong community, fostering collaboration through social media and live events.
